JAN 9 1984 ORDINANCE ADDING SECTIONS 12.18.5 AND 12.18.6 TO THE CODE OF THE CITY OF REDWOOD CITY PROVIDING FOR HAZARDOUS WASTE AND MATERIALS THE COUNCIL OF REDWOOD CITY DOES ORDAIN AS FOLLOWS: SECTION 1: Sec~on 12.18.5 is hereby added to the Code of the " City of Redwood City to read as follows: "Section 79.101 of the fire code is hereby amended to read as ~. follows: Section 79.101. ( a) General. The storage, use, dispensing and mixing of flammable and combustible liquids shall be in accordance with this article, except as otherwise provided in other laws or regulations

No person shall operate any vehicle transporting <br /> any hazardous materials unless at the time of such transportation there are <br /> affixed to both sides, the front and the rea r of the vehicle placards <br /> and identification numbers in conformity with Title 49, Code of Federal <br /> Regulations, 1981. <br /> ABOVEGROUND STORAGE TANKS AND PRESSURE VESSELS <br /> Sec. 80.112. <br /> (a) All aboveground storage tanks, pressure vessels and containers over <br /> 100 gallons (rated water capacity) which are permanently installed, mounted or <br /> affixed and used for the storage of flammable and combustible liquids, <br /> compressed gases, or hazardous chemicals regulated by this Article, shall be <br /> identified in accordance with U.F.C. Standard No. 79-3. <br /> Labels shall conform with U.F.C. Standard No. 79-3 for size and color and <br /> shall be affixed to tank, vessel or container so as to be conspicuously <br /> visible at all times. <br /> (b) When any tank covered in this Article is housed within a building, <br /> the building shall have the same hazard identification label in a conspicuous <br /> location on the exterior of the building. <br /> ,- <br /> .. <br /> (22) <br /> _... -"'~ <br />
